Pular para o conteúdo
Visualizando 2 posts - 1 até 2 (de 2 do total)
  • Autor
    Posts
  • #94591
    elciodba
    Participante

      Pessoal,

      Tenho um um contrato que o consumidor assina e esse contrato ira ter controle de versões. Eu estou pensando
      em criar uma tabela onde seria gravado o texto. Estou pensando com usar campo CLOB ou BLOB mas me disseram
      que pode ficar muito lento a query.
      Gostaria da ajuda de vocês para me ajudar a tomar a decisão correta talvez alguem tenha uma ideia melhor.

      Obrigado

      #94594
      fsitja
      Participante

        Teria que ser CLOB mesmo.

        Você pode setar um tablespace específico para campos LOB (CLOB ou BLOB) dependendo da versão do seu Oracle. O CLOB é gravado como um “ponteiro” para o objeto e não fica junto do restante da tabela, portanto não deve afetar o desempenho das suas queries que não precisarem ler o conteúdo do CLOB.

        O Oracle consegue lidar com Lobs de vários gigabytes (ou até terabytes) de tamanho, um texto de poucas páginas não deve ser fonte de preocupação maior do que o restante da modelagem das tabelas.

        O link abaixo contém mais informações de documentação sobre large objects (LOBs):
        http://download.oracle.com/docs/cd/E118 … 45/toc.htm

      Visualizando 2 posts - 1 até 2 (de 2 do total)
      • Você deve fazer login para responder a este tópico.